Understanding Post-Surgery Rehabilitation
Post-surgery rehabilitation involves a structured program to restore movement, strength, and flexibility. After an operation, muscles, joints, and tissues may weaken, making recovery slower without intervention. Physiotherapy helps improve circulation, reduce stiffness, and prevent long-term complications. Goals typically include regaining mobility, managing pain, and rebuilding muscle strength. Early assessment by a physiotherapist ensures that recovery is both safe and progressive, reducing the risk of re-injury.

Key Techniques and Approaches Used
Physiotherapists use a variety of techniques to support post-surgery recovery. These methods target mobility, strength, and flexibility while reducing the risk of complications. Common techniques include:
- Mobility exercises for affected joints
- Strength training for muscles weakened after surgery
- Manual therapy to improve flexibility
- Balance and coordination exercises
- Gradual progression to avoid complications
These approaches are carefully selected based on the patient’s surgery type and recovery stage. When followed correctly, they ensure safe and effective rehabilitation.
